Abstract
A surgical clip applier and methods for applying surgical clips to a vessel, duct, shunt, etc., during a surgical procedure are provided. In one exemplary embodiment, a surgical clip applier is provided having a housing with a trigger movably coupled thereto and an elongate shaft extending therefrom with opposed jaws formed on a distal end thereof. The trigger is adapted to advance a clip to position the clip between the jaws, and to move the jaws from an open position to a closed position to crimp the clip positioned therebetween.

10. A method for advancing a surgical clip, comprising:
actuating a trigger on a clip applier device to distally advance a feed bar within an elongate shaft and thereby advance a distal-most clip into opposed jaws formed on a distal end of the elongate shaft, the feed bar having a plurality of detents that directly engage a feeder shoe to distally advance the feeder shoe and at least one additional clip through the elongate shaft without contacting the at least one additional clip. - View Dependent Claims (11, 12, 13, 14, 15)

16. A method for advancing surgical clips within a clip applier, comprising:
-
closing a trigger to advance a feed bar distally to move a distal-most clip into opposed jaws of the clip applier, the feed bar directly engaging a feeder shoe disposed proximal to a proximal-most clip to move the feeder shoe distally without the feed bar contacting the proximal-most clip, the feeder shoe having a tang that engages one of a plurality of detents formed in the feed bar during distal movement thereof; and opening the trigger to retract the feed bar proximally, the feed bar disengaging from the feeder shoe such that the feeder shoe remains stationary as the feed bar moves proximally. - View Dependent Claims (17, 18)
